Transaction 43700170179baafb579b902289c5cd8301ff03b9bf723305a030ec5f7ea4321a
1 Input
1 Output
-
43700170179baafb579b902289c5cd8301ff03b9bf723305a030ec5f7ea4321a:0
- value
- 106072030
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7367ed122a2e8c134506d29594981fcb8e2293fa O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BXDCyEq9vbo22yw9UW4qg42eJ93t6PrWb